On screen, the Pinoy hunk has moved beyond the “basta gwapo, leading man” stereotype. Streaming platforms like Vivamax, iWantTFC, and Netflix have allowed actors to take on grittier, sexier, and more nuanced roles — from romantic comedies with real chemistry to psychological thrillers where the male body becomes a storytelling device.
But it’s in digital entertainment where the hunk truly thrives. TikTok POVs of a guy fixing his motorcycle, then winking at the camera, get 10 million plays. Podcasts hosted by fitness-forward male influencers — discussing everything from “how to approach a crush at the gym” to “healing toxic masculinity” — regularly trend on Spotify Philippines.

Gone are the days when the “hunk” label simply meant broad shoulders and a chiseled jawline. The 2020s Pinoy hunk embraces emotional intelligence, skin care routines, and culinary skills as confidently as he does deadlifts. Think: Ruru Madrid doing calisthenics in a park then cooking adobo for his mom on vlog. Or Donny Pangilinan posting a gym thirst trap followed by a poetry reading.
This duality resonates deeply with Filipino audiences who crave authenticity. The hunk is no longer unattainable — he’s the kuya you’d want to hang out with, the gym buddy who hypes you up, and the guy who unironically watches Heart Evangelista’s vlogs for decorating tips. In the landscape of Philippine pop culture, the definition of the male icon has shifted dramatically. Gone are the days when the matinee idol was simply the "leading man" with a chiseled jawline and a crooning voice. Today, we are witnessing the golden age of the Pinoy Hunk.
But what exactly defines a "Pinoy Hunk" in the modern era? It is no longer confined to the actors seen on FPJ’s Batang Quiapo or the runway models of Bench. The Pinoy Hunk has evolved into a full-blown lifestyle and entertainment genre. It is a fusion of physical discipline, digital charisma, and an aspirational way of living that resonates with millions of Filipinos online and offline.
From the massive followings of fitness vloggers to the shirtless scenes that break the internet during prime-time teleseryes, the "Pinoy Hunk Lifestyle" is a multi-billion-peso industry driving fashion, fitness, and streaming content.
